Lenovo rolls out Windows 8 notebooks

Laptop major Lenovo is all set to roll out Windows 8 enabled notebooks into Indian market. The basic version (IdeaPad Z500) with Windows 8 operating system would be costing around Rs. 48,990. This laptop would be having widescreen HD display with 15.6 inch screen. The processor is third generation i7. The storage capacity of Z500 Windows 8 laptop is 1 TB. RAM speed is 8GB. It also supports bluetooth and wifi.
